Gundagai’s Trish Johnston had a flawless and fast run to defeat 63 entrants at Tarcutta on Saturday.
“It’s good to see a friend of Lisa’s take it out,” widower and organiser Stan Coates said.
“We get a lot of local competitors, and people who come from all over the place.”
Last year, another family friend, Cootamundra’s Kerrie Holder, won the open event at the Lisa Coates Memorial.
Victorian Pat Colins won the feature event, the Memorial Classic, run to allow breeders the chance to showcase younger horses.
Five-year old Chelsea Reynolds from The Rock outpaced competitors three years her senior to win the under 8’s event.
Wagga’s McKenzie Woodhouse, 14, another up-and-comer to watch, won the under 18’s race on Saturday.
